**Electrical Apprenticeship**
Austal are looking for enthusiastic hands-on people who are ready to be a part of Australia's leading strategic shipbuilder for Defence. Austal is committed to the training and development of future apprentices, and we need you to continue to grow our 2050 strategic plan
**Task's Involved**
- Follow construction guidelines.
- Build switchboards and field devices.
- Install cable trays.
- Install cables for electrical systems ie. lighting, GPOs, navigation and communication systems, generators, engines, HVAC.
- Terminate electrical systems ie. lighting, GPOs, navigation and communication systems, generators, engines, HVAC.
- Commission and set to work electrical systems both on the jetty and during sea trials.
- Service and maintenance duties.
- Ensures own work practices, workspace and colleagues conform to Austal Safety procedures and policies.
- Can demonstrate take 5 competencies.
- Shows evidence of self-checking own work and rectifying if below standard.
- Keeps the work area clean and tidy without prompting from supervisor.
- Understands process to report safety issues and incidents.
- Understands electrical tagging procedure of power tools and fixed plant equipment.
